A solo exhibition featuring works on paper by Rosy Keyser.
“Rosy Keyser is best known for her large-scale paintings that combine oil or aluminum enamel, spray paint, pebbles, leaves, and dirt with shredded canvas, corrugated steel, fringe, beaded seat covers, and horse hair. She has rarely shown her smaller works on paper like the ones in this exhibition. They operate as microcosms of the paintings, experiments, and ways of helping her find connections between her wide-ranging forms, ideas, and media. They condense Keyser’s reckonings with stability and instability, everyday magic, fixity and infinity, life and death, bursts of wildness, and the “sensual interfacing” of her materials.”
